Xing Chen is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Molecular Biology and Biomedical Engineering.
According to data from OpenAlex, Xing Chen has authored 38 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Materials Chemistry, 8 papers in Molecular Biology and 8 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Xing Chen’s work include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(7 papers), Trace Elements in Health (6 papers) and Carbon and Quantum Dots Applications (6 papers). Xing Chen is often cited by papers focused on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(7 papers), Trace Elements in Health (6 papers) and Carbon and Quantum Dots Applications (6 papers). Xing Chen coll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Japan. Xing Chen's co-authors include Yehao Deng, Fei Wang, Dongxu Zhao, Dezhen Shen, Hang Song, Jun Wu, Geoffrey Hollett, Xiang Ling, Imogen A. Riddell and Stephen J. Lippard and has published in prestigious journals such as Nano Letters, PLoS ONE and The Science of The Total Environment.
